BSE turnover shows 40% decline

In January-April 2020, deals on all financial instruments of the Baku Stock Exchange amounted to AZN 3,003,000,000, down 40.3% from the previous year.
According to Report, the number of deals closed in the past four months dropped 3.2% to 1,460.
Meanwhile, government securities constituted 53.3% or AZN 1,602,000 of the BSE turnover, down 65.8% from a year earlier.
Deals on the corporate securities market rose 8.4-fold to AZN 888 million, while repo operations showed a 2.1-fold increase, reaching AZN 514,000,000.
